Advanced Diploma of Renewable Energy Engineering

KHQ-ELT6-003 · Delivery Course: KHC-ELT6-003

Level 6 · Bachelor of Technology pathwayFULL DEPTH
Australian Equivalent
UEE60922Advanced Diploma of Renewable Energy Engineering
AQF Equivalent
Advanced Diploma
AU Release
1
DSC
This qualification provides competencies to design and validate/evaluate renewable energy (RE) equipment and systems, manage risk, estimate and manage projects and provide technical advice. No licensing, legislative or certification requirements apply to this qualification at the time of publication.
Entry Requirements

The entry requirement for this qualification is: UEE30820 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ician or a current ‘Unrestricted Electricians Licence’ or its equivalent issued in an Australian state or territory.

Packaging Rules

A total of 1320 weighting points comprising: 830 core weighting points ; plus 490 elective weighting points Choose a minimum of 470 elective weighting points units from the list below, of which: 20 weighting points must be taken from Group A a minimum of 120 weighting points must be taken from Group B between 0 and 350 weighting points can be taken from Group C between 0 and 250 weighting points can be taken from Group D Up to 150 weighting points of the general elective units Group C, may be selected, with appropriate contextualisation, from any relevant nationally endorsed Training Package or accredited course, provided that selected units contribute to the vocational outcome of the qualification. Previously assigned weighting points are listed in the UEE Electrotechnology Training Package Companion Volume Implementation Guide (CVIG), if not listed weighting points will be 10 points, unless directed from the Electrotechnology Industry Reference Committee (IRC). There are units of competency within this qualification that contain pre-requisites. Units of competency that have a pre-requisite requirement are identified by this symbol *. Refer directly to the units of competency to identify pre-requisite requirements to ensure all are complied with. A list of all pre-requisites is also provided in the UEE Pre-requisite Companion Volume. Where imported units are selected, care must be taken to ensure all pre-requisite units specified are complied with.
